## Vantorix Licensing Dispute — Managers Only

Quick heads-up for finance: Brellico is contesting our per-seat licensing terms on the Vantorix suite, claiming the renewal bundled modules they never activated. Legal (Marta's team) thinks we're on solid ground, but a partial credit may be cheaper than a drawn-out fight. Please hold any invoicing to Brellico until this settles. Context on why this matters for next quarter sits below.

management briefing: Only 7 of the 120 pilot accounts renewed Ralael, so a churn review is set for January 1.

# EXIF scrubbing constants for the Plumetide upload pipeline.
# Every inbound image is stripped of location, device, and
# timestamp tags before it reaches the CDN tier. We rewrite
# rather than delete tags so downstream tooling doesn't choke
# on truncated headers. Oversized metadata blocks are rejected
# outright instead of partially scrubbed — reviewers, that's
# deliberate. The size caps and worker limits are defined below.

tuning table, kawep-tawif:
CAPS = {
    "olidor": 80,
    "belion": 7,
    "quenys": 225,
    "druox": 839,
    "fraath": 482,
}

Q: How do I merge duplicate customer records in Cardelm?

A: Use the merge tool, not manual edits. Pick the oldest record as primary; order history and notes carry over automatically. Merges can't be undone, so confirm both records match before committing. Full step-by-step instructions with screenshots are on the internal page below.

runbook for yahop-hawif: https://confluence.zemvarlabs.internal/pages/pages/browse/c89f8afc

## Changelog: AlertFold defaults updated

Heads up, new folks — AlertFold, our on-call alert deduplicator, got saner defaults this week. The dedup window is longer, so flappy checks no longer page three people at 3 a.m., and grouping now keys on service rather than hostname. If your team overrode the old defaults, you can probably delete those overrides. The new default configuration ships as follows.

settings of fahag-haduf:
[ulaox]
port = 8443
region = south-2
host = ulaox.lumiccorp.internal
timeout_ms = 500
retries = 8